
在数据分析中,回归线分析数据的方法主要包括:选择合适的回归模型、准备和清理数据、计算回归系数、评估模型的拟合效果、可视化回归结果、解释回归结果。在实际应用中,选择合适的回归模型非常重要。例如,在选择简单线性回归模型时,我们假设因变量和自变量之间存在线性关系,这使得模型容易理解和解释。选择合适的回归模型不仅能提高预测准确性,还能帮助我们更好地理解数据间的关系。FineBI(帆软旗下的产品)提供了丰富的数据分析和可视化工具,能够帮助用户高效地进行回归分析。FineBI官网: https://s.fanruan.com/f459r;
一、选择合适的回归模型
选择回归模型时需要考虑数据的特性和分析目标。常见的回归模型包括简单线性回归、多元线性回归、逻辑回归、岭回归和Lasso回归等。简单线性回归适用于因变量和单一自变量之间存在线性关系的情况,而多元线性回归适用于因变量和多个自变量之间的线性关系。逻辑回归则适用于分类问题,而岭回归和Lasso回归适用于解决多重共线性问题。在选择模型时,可以通过数据可视化和统计检验来初步判断数据的分布和关系,从而选择最合适的回归模型。
二、准备和清理数据
数据的准备和清理是回归分析中非常重要的一步。首先需要收集相关数据,确保数据的完整性和准确性。数据清理包括处理缺失值、异常值和重复值,这些都可能影响回归模型的结果。缺失值可以通过删除、填补或者插值的方法处理;异常值可以通过统计检验和可视化手段识别并处理;重复值则需要删除或者合并。此外,还需要对数据进行标准化或归一化处理,以提高模型的收敛速度和预测精度。
三、计算回归系数
在选择好回归模型并清理数据后,下一步是计算回归系数。回归系数是回归方程中的参数,它们描述了自变量对因变量的影响程度。在简单线性回归中,回归系数包括截距和斜率;在多元线性回归中,回归系数包括截距和多个自变量的系数。可以使用最小二乘法、梯度下降法等方法来估计回归系数。FineBI提供了便捷的工具,用户可以通过拖拽操作和简单的设置来计算回归系数。
四、评估模型的拟合效果
评估回归模型的拟合效果是确保模型有效性的关键步骤。常用的评估指标包括R方、调整R方、均方误差(MSE)、均方根误差(RMSE)和平均绝对误差(MAE)等。R方反映了自变量对因变量的解释程度,调整R方则考虑了模型复杂度的影响。MSE、RMSE和MAE则衡量了预测值与实际值之间的差异。可以通过交叉验证的方法来评估模型的泛化能力,从而避免过拟合问题。
五、可视化回归结果
可视化是回归分析中不可或缺的一部分,通过图表可以直观地展示数据和回归结果。常用的可视化图表包括散点图、残差图、预测值与实际值对比图等。散点图可以展示自变量和因变量之间的关系,回归线可以直观地展示模型的拟合效果。残差图则可以帮助识别模型中的系统性误差和异常值。FineBI提供了丰富的图表和可视化工具,用户可以通过简单的操作生成各种图表,从而更好地理解和展示回归结果。
六、解释回归结果
解释回归结果是回归分析的最终目标,通过解释回归系数和评估指标,可以得出有意义的结论。回归系数的大小和符号反映了自变量对因变量的影响方向和程度,R方和调整R方反映了模型的解释能力,MSE、RMSE和MAE则反映了模型的预测精度。在解释回归结果时,需要结合实际业务背景,考虑数据的特性和模型的假设,从而得出合理的结论。FineBI提供了强大的数据分析和报告功能,用户可以生成详细的分析报告,帮助决策者理解和利用回归分析结果。
七、应用回归模型进行预测
在完成回归模型的构建和评估后,可以将模型应用于新的数据进行预测。预测是回归分析的重要应用之一,通过预测可以帮助企业做出数据驱动的决策。在应用回归模型进行预测时,需要确保新数据与训练数据具有相似的分布和特性,从而保证预测结果的准确性。可以通过FineBI的预测功能,快速生成预测结果,并通过可视化工具展示预测结果,帮助决策者更好地理解和利用预测结果。
八、优化和改进回归模型
回归模型的构建和应用是一个迭代的过程,需要不断优化和改进。可以通过特征选择、模型调参、增加数据量等方法来优化回归模型。特征选择可以帮助去除冗余和不相关的变量,提高模型的预测精度和解释性;模型调参则可以通过调整模型的参数来提高模型的拟合效果;增加数据量可以提高模型的泛化能力,从而避免过拟合问题。FineBI提供了丰富的工具和功能,用户可以通过多种方法对回归模型进行优化和改进,从而提高模型的预测能力和稳定性。
相关问答FAQs:
回归线是什么,它在数据分析中有什么作用?
回归线是通过统计方法对数据进行分析时所绘制的一条线,它能够帮助研究者理解自变量与因变量之间的关系。回归分析的主要目的是通过一种数学模型来表达这种关系,通常是线性模型。回归线的斜率表示自变量变动对因变量的影响程度,而截距则表示当自变量为零时因变量的预期值。在数据分析中,回归线能够帮助人们识别趋势、预测未来的值,并进行决策支持。通过回归分析,研究者可以识别出哪些变量是影响结果的主要因素,从而在实际应用中做出更合理的选择。
如何构建回归模型并绘制回归线?
构建回归模型的第一步是收集和整理数据。确保数据的质量与完整性是至关重要的,因为不准确或不完整的数据会直接影响分析结果。接下来,选择合适的回归模型,常见的包括线性回归、逻辑回归、多项式回归等。线性回归是最常用的模型,它假设因变量和自变量之间存在线性关系。
在建立模型后,可以使用统计软件(如R、Python的Pandas和StatsModels库、Excel等)进行计算。大多数软件都提供了方便的函数来进行回归分析,输出回归系数、R方值(决定系数)和p值等统计指标。绘制回归线通常通过散点图的方式实现,横轴为自变量,纵轴为因变量。回归线会穿过数据点的最佳拟合位置,反映出整体趋势。通过观察回归线的斜率和位置,研究者可以洞察自变量如何影响因变量。
如何评估回归模型的有效性和准确性?
评估回归模型的有效性和准确性是确保分析结果可信的重要步骤。首先,可以通过R方值来衡量模型的拟合优度。R方值的范围是0到1,值越接近1,说明模型对数据的解释能力越强。此外,查看模型的p值也非常关键,p值小于0.05通常表示自变量对因变量的影响是显著的。
残差分析是另一种评估模型的方法。残差是实际观测值与预测值之间的差异。通过绘制残差图,可以观察到残差是否随机分布。如果残差呈现出某种模式,可能说明模型未能捕捉到某些重要的信息或存在异方差性问题。
此外,交叉验证也是一种有效的方法,通过将数据分成训练集和测试集来评估模型的泛化能力。通过这种方式,可以更好地了解模型在未见数据上的表现,从而提高分析的可靠性。
通过以上步骤,研究者能够更全面地理解数据间的关系,从而为决策提供数据支持。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



